I don't think it makes sense to treat syscall() specially here. If the thread pointer register is not valid, then the ABI is not being satisfied and that's all there is to say. Programs that have changed the thread pointer in a thread must refrain from doing anything that could cause a call into libc. Indeed, but POSIX says: "If it is set to SS_DISABLE, the stack is disabled and ss_sp and ss_size are ignored." so it's a bug to be checking ss_size when ss_flags == SS_DISABLE. We should only check ss_size if !(ss_flags & SS_DISABLE) or similar. > > - if (ss->ss_flags & ~SS_DISABLE) { > > - errno = EINVAL; > > - return -1; > > - } > > this is another conformance check, but one can argue > that linux extensions should be allowed here. > (it's unfortunate that some useful linux extensions > are in conflict with posix requirements..)
